Mladost Zagreb celebrated a straight-set (26-24, 25-18, 25-21) home win against men’s MEVZA League debutants Mladost Brcko on Friday evening. As a result, Croatia’s national champions are back on the top of the table on seven points followed bei Calcit Volley Kamnik on six points.

PHOTO © HAOK Mladost ZAGREB
“I am very satisfied with the way we played today. We showed a very consistant performance. Therefore, congratulations to my players”, Mladost Zagreb head coach Rade Malevic reported after the second victory in his team’s third match this MEVZA League season. Branko Misic, head coach of Mladost Brcko explained that “my team played the first set quite concentrated, then the concentration unfortunately decreased. However, one must not forget that competing in the MEVZA League is a new experience for us!”
Brcko’s Jovan Delic topped the match scorers on a total of 19 points. Marino Marelic hammered 17 for the winning side, including four aces.
The third MEVZA League men’s match this week is going to take place at the Gradska hall in Kastela. Mladost Ribola will welcome defending champions ACH Volley Ljubljana. Both sides have recorded one victory so far.
